There are lots of minor distinctions between functioned and cast light weight aluminum alloys, such as that cast alloys can contain a lot more significant quantities of other steels than wrought alloys. However one of the most remarkable difference in between these alloys is the manufacture process via which they will certainly go to deliver the last item. Other than some surface area treatments, cast alloys will leave their mold in almost the precise strong kind desired, whereas wrought alloys will go through numerous alterations while in their solid state.

Particular aluminum foundries specialize in certain sorts of making processes or casting methods. Various components need various production methods to cast light weight aluminum, such as sand spreading or die spreading.


Die casting is the name provided to the process of creating complicated steel parts through use molds of the component, likewise referred to as dies. The procedure uses non-ferrous steels which do not contain iron, such as aluminum, zinc and magnesium, as a result of the desirable buildings of the steels such as reduced weight, greater conductivity, non-magnetic conductivity and resistance to deterioration.

Die spreading manufacturing is fast, making high production degrees of elements simple. It creates more components than any other process, with a high level of accuracy and repeatability. To discover more regarding die spreading and die spreading materials utilized while doing so, kept reading. There are 3 sub-processes that drop under the category of die spreading: gravity pass away casting (or permanent mold and mildew casting), low-pressure die casting and high-pressure die spreading.


No matter the sub-process, the die spreading process can be broken down into 6 actions. After the purity of the alloy is tested, dies are produced. To prepare the needs spreading, it is very important that the dies are tidy, to ensure that no deposit from previous productions remain. After cleansing, the ejection lubrication is put on the die to ensure a smooth release.


The pure steel, likewise referred to as ingot, is included to the furnace and maintained the molten temperature level of the metal, which is then moved to the shot chamber and injected right into the die (Foundry). The stress is then kept as the metal solidifies. Once the steel strengthens, the cooling procedure begins

The thicker the wall of the part, the longer the cooling time due to the amount of interior metal that additionally requires to cool. After the part is fully cooled, the die cuts in half open and an ejection mechanism pushes the part out. Complying with the ejection, the die is shut for the next shot cycle.




The flash is the added material that is cast throughout the procedure. Deburring gets rid of the smaller items, called burrs, after the trimming process.

Today, top makers make use of x-ray screening to see the whole inside of parts without cutting into them. To obtain to the ended up item, there are 3 main alloys made use of as die spreading product to select from: zinc, light weight aluminum and magnesium.


Zinc is just one of the most pre-owned alloys for die casting because of its reduced expense of resources. It's also one of the more powerful and secure steels. And also, it has superb electric and thermal conductivity. Its rust resistance likewise enables the elements to be long-term, and it is among the more castable alloys due to its reduced melting factor.
